☐ Step 4: Re-seal the PointsBook loyalty-points ledger signing key. After the Tallyn ceremony quorum confirms the new key pair, rotate the ledger's attestation certificate and verify that accrual and redemption batches still reconcile against the shadow ledger. On-call must witness the shard split on both HSM partitions and record the checksum in the ceremony log. Once verification passes, store the recovery material offline. The passphrase to be archived is as follows.

unlock words, bawef-kahap: sorax-sorir-quenys-aldok

**Autocomplete index performance.** Plugin authors querying the Tindervale autocomplete endpoint should expect elevated latency while the suggestion index rebuilds, typically 03:00–04:30 UTC daily. During rebuilds, responses may fall back to prefix-only matching, so fuzzy results will be sparse. Do not implement client-side retries faster than two seconds; the index recovers on its own. Current rebuild status, historical timings, and the degradation flag your plugin can poll are all published on the status page below.

dashboard of hagug-yafop = https://artifactory.zemvarlabs.internal/board

MEMO — Sales Leads Only

Effective immediately, hiring in the Coastal Accounts division is frozen. No exceptions, no backfills without sign-off from Dara Quennel. Open requisitions are pulled as of Friday. Pipeline commitments stand; redistribute coverage among current reps. Do not discuss externally or with candidates already in process — recruiting will handle those conversations. Questions go to your regional director, not HR directly. The rationale is outlined in the confidential note below.

confidential, kaweg-tawef: The western region missed its Ralvan quota by 57.6 percent last quarter. Framirix Holdings plans to lower the Eliox list price by 24.6 percent in January. The board signed off on a budget of $446.6 million for Project Zorvan. The renewal with Ralvanox Freight closes at $283.1 million a year, 20.2 percent below the last contract.